PrivateDAO has been upgraded at the Solana program layer to Anchor 1.0.1.
| Layer | Current value | Evidence |
|---|---|---|
| Local Anchor CLI | anchor-cli 1.0.1 |
anchor --version on the current build host |
Anchor.toml |
anchor_version = "1.0.1" |
Anchor.toml |
| Rust program crates | anchor-lang = "1.0.1", anchor-spl = "1.0.1" |
Cargo.toml, Cargo.lock |
| Deployed Testnet program | EP9xE8MJZ6FfyEwLqns6HDdUZBknEa7WGYs1Jzsecuva |
docs/anchor-1-migration-evidence-2026-04-30.md |
| TypeScript Anchor client | @coral-xyz/anchor@0.32.1 |
npm latest is still 0.32.1, so the web client stays on the latest published npm package instead of pretending a 1.0.1 npm client exists. |
This is the exact reviewer boundary: Anchor Rust program/toolchain is on 1.0.1; the TypeScript client uses the latest package currently published to npm.
PrivateDAO uses the official QVAC model qvac/fabric-llm-finetune as the local sovereign AI path for proposal and treasury briefs.
- Route:
https://privatedao.org/services/qvac-sovereign-ai/ - Product use: local execution brief for DAO proposals, private treasury movement, counterparty review, and privacy-mode recommendation before signing.
- SDK proof:
npm run probe:qvac-runtimeimports@qvac/sdk, records SDK version0.10.0, and publishes the runtime proof throughhttps://api.privatedao.org/api/v1/qvac/runtime-proof. - Runtime: browser-side Transformers.js using
@xenova/transformers, with browser cache enabled after first model load. - Capability surface: the runtime proof verifies QVAC SDK exports used by the product lane, including
loadModel,completion,embed,translate,transcribe, andocr. - Privacy posture: no API key, no centralized model endpoint, no wallet intent sent to a hosted LLM.
- Fallback boundary: if a device cannot load the model, the page falls back to deterministic local policy analysis and labels that state explicitly.
The QVAC lane is core product functionality, not a wrapper demo: it sits in the pre-sign review path used by /intelligence/, /execute/, and /services/qvac-sovereign-ai/.

PrivateDAO now carries an explicit Cloak SDK probe for the official devnet package:
- SDK:
@cloak.dev/sdk-devnet - Probe:
npm run probe:cloak-devnet-sdk - Packet:
docs/cloak-devnet-sdk-live-probe.generated.md - JSON:
docs/generated/cloak-devnet-sdk-probe.generated.json
The default probe checks the official Cloak docs index, exported UTXO SDK contract, devnet relay health, executable devnet program account, and the hosted PrivateDAO read-node intent receipt. A funded live devnet deposit is opt-in via PRIVATE_DAO_CLOAK_E2E=1 npm run probe:cloak-devnet-sdk; the probe never prints private keys, viewing keys, UTXO private keys, seed material, or raw note payloads.

The hosted read node at https://api.privatedao.org now exposes reviewer-verifiable Umbra Devnet relayer readiness and Cloak-labelled private-settlement intent receipts:
- Health:
https://api.privatedao.org/api/v1/umbra/relayer/health - Info:
https://api.privatedao.org/api/v1/umbra/relayer/info - Private settlement intent receipt:
POST https://api.privatedao.org/api/v1/private-settlement/intent - Cloak devnet SDK probe:
npm run probe:cloak-devnet-sdk
Current boundary: PrivateDAO verifies relayer health, supported mints, the Cloak devnet SDK contract, the Cloak devnet program account, and testnet settlement intent receipts. It does not fabricate a full Umbra claim. A full Umbra claim still requires SDK-generated ZK proof_account_data and UTXO slot data produced by the Umbra SDK path. A funded Cloak devnet UTXO deposit is available as an opt-in live probe because it creates a real devnet transaction.

PrivateDAO is explicit about the difference between implemented enforcement, attestation, and future cryptographic upgrades.
- Commitments bind
vote_byte || salt_32 || proposal_pubkey_32 || voter_pubkey_32. - Vote records and delegation markers are proposal-bound PDAs to prevent cross-proposal replay.
- Treasury execution is timelocked and checks recipient, mint, owner, source/destination, and executed-state invariants.
- Strict V2 paths are additive and do not reorder old account layouts or remove legacy instructions.
- Settlement evidence is proposal/payout-bound and single-use under the V2 model.
- ZK proof artifacts are generated and verified off-chain today, with representative proof anchors recorded on-chain for the preserved Devnet evidence path and current Testnet review path.
- Full mainnet production still requires external audit, production authority hardening, monitoring, and stronger source-verifiable receipt paths for external systems.
